Aerial communication cables, also known as overhead cables, are a crucial part of the telecommunications infrastructure. They are responsible for transmitting signals between different points in a network, such as between a telephone company's central office and a customer's home or business. The cables are also used to provide internet connectivity, television signals, and other forms of communication.
One of the key components of an aerial communication cable system is the cable joints. These joints are necessary to connect different sections of cable together, allowing the cables to span longer distances and serve more customers. The location of these joints is crucial to the overall performance and reliability of the cable system.
Aerial communication cable joints are typically located in areas where the cables are anchored to poles or other support structures. This ensures that the cables are securely held in place and do not sway or flap in the wind, which could cause signal interruption or even damage to the cables. The joints themselves are often housed in small metal or plastic boxes that protect them from the elements and ensure their structural integrity.
